Explore forensic analysis and security assessments of Android banking applications in this 25-minute conference talk from the Hack In The Box Security Conference. Delve into the importance of mobile banking apps in forensic investigations, research methodologies, and experimental results. Learn about mobile app memory forensics, including acquisition processes and analysis techniques. Examine application code analysis, focusing on app package analysis and repackaging attack vulnerabilities. Gain insights into the research conclusions and future directions in this field, presented by Rajchada Chanajitt, a security consultant from ACIS Professional Center Co.Ltd in Thailand.
